Cost of Axillary Liposuction in Korea

Full Body Liposuction, Love Handle Liposuction, Axillary Liposuction

When considering axillary liposuction in South Korea, understanding the cost is an important factor. Based on available data from similar procedures, we aim to provide an estimate of the price range for axillary liposuction. For reference, procedures such as arm liposuction, which may be comparable, range from $1,300 to $2,500 USD.

Given that axillary liposuction may occupy a similar or slightly reduced price range due to the typically smaller treatment area, we can infer a rough estimate. The cost for axillary liposuction is expected to fall within a range similar to or slightly below arm liposuction in Korea: approximately 1,800,000 to 3,500,000 KRW, which converts to roughly $1,240 to $2,400 USD at the time of exchange rate calculation (1 KRW = 0.000688 USD).

It’s significant to note that securing your procedure in Korea usually requires a 10% upfront deposit. This means that for the estimated price range listed, patients should be prepared to make a deposit ranging from roughly 180,000 to 350,000 KRW (or about $124 to $240 USD) to finalize their appointment and secure their procedure slot. Adjustments in the total cost can occur based on the specifics of the individual case and the clinic or medical facility chosen.

Factors Influencing the Cost of Axillary Liposuction in Korea?

Axillary liposuction, while distinct in its focus on the underarm region, shares common cost-influencing factors with other cosmetic procedures in Korea. Primarily, the surgeon's experience plays a critical role; more experienced surgeons often command higher fees due to their expertise and reputation. Additionally, the clinic’s location can significantly impact the price, with facilities in major cities like Seoul typically charging more due to higher operating costs and rent. Finally, the specific technique used for liposuction can also affect the overall cost, with some advanced or specialized techniques potentially incurring additional expenses. These consistent cost factors reflect the broader trends seen in other liposuction and cosmetic enhancement procedures across Korea.

Comparing the Cost of Axillary Liposuction: Korea vs the Rest of the World

Axillary liposuction is becoming increasingly popular for those looking to remove excess fat from the underarm area. Korea is known for its advanced cosmetic surgery techniques and often attracts international patients seeking procedures at a lower cost compared to their home countries. Below, we compare the cost of axillary liposuction in Korea with other countries around the world.

Cost of Procedure in USA

In the United States, the cost of axillary liposuction varies significantly based on the location and the experience of the surgeon. The cost typically ranges between:

  • $2,500 - $5,900 USD

The price might include various fees such as facility and anesthesia charges. Moreover, the disclosed cost may increase depending on the extent of liposuction needed and the inclusion of any additional areas.

Cost of Procedure in Mexico

Mexico offers axillary liposuction at a significantly lower cost compared to the US, which can be an attractive option for international patients. The typical price range is:

  • $1,500 - $3,000 USD

While the lower cost is appealing, it's important to ensure the opportunity for proper research on surgeons and facilities to avoid any risk of complications that can arise from substandard care or lack of post-operative support.

Cost of Procedure in Turkey

Turkey is increasingly becoming a hub for affordable cosmetic procedures, including axillary liposuction. Prices here can be roughly estimated around:

  • $1,200 - $2,000 USD

Potential patients should be aware of the varying standards of healthcare facilities. Ensuring accreditation and verifying the surgeon’s credentials is crucial to minimize risks associated with the procedure.

Cost of Coming To Korea for Axillary Liposuction

When considering axillary liposuction in Korea, it's essential to account for the various travel-related expenses. Here's a breakdown of the potential costs associated with making the journey:

Flight Expenses

The cost of airfare will vary significantly based on your point of origin, the time of year, and how far in advance you book your ticket. Flights from North America or Europe typically range from $600 to $1,500 for a round-trip economy ticket. Travelers can often find discounts and deals by booking several months ahead or remaining flexible with their travel dates.

Accommodation

Korea offers a wide range of accommodations catering to every budget. In major cities like Seoul, you can find budget-friendly hostels starting at $20 per night, mid-range hotels averaging between $60 and $150, and luxury hotels that can exceed $300 per night. The choice of accommodation will depend on personal preferences and proximity to the clinic where the procedure will be performed.

Local Transportation

Traveling within Korea is relatively affordable and efficient. Options include metros, buses, and taxis. For example, a single metro journey generally costs around $1 to $2, while taxi fares start at approximately $3 and increase by distance. Purchasing a T-money card for easier transactions on public transportation is advisable for convenience.

Meals and Dining

Dining in Korea can accommodate various budgets. Eating at local markets or casual restaurants can cost as little as $5 to $10 per meal. Mid-range restaurant meals typically range from $15 to $30. Opting for Korean cuisine rather than international options can help keep dining costs down.

Insurance and Other Fees

It's prudent to consider purchasing travel insurance that covers medical procedures, which can range from $50 to $150, depending on the coverage options. Also, verify if there are any visa fees applicable to your nationality, though many visitors can enter Korea visa-free for short stays.

Miscellaneous Expenses

Finally, consider the cost of any leisure activities or souvenirs. This can vary widely based on personal preferences, but planning an additional $100 to $300 for discretionary spending is a reasonable estimate.
